Job Description

Job Summary:

This role is responsible for supporting the day-to-day building operations, facilities management, contractor coordination, compliance and improvement projects to ensure a safe, efficient and well-maintained working environment.

Key Responsibilities

1. Building Operations

  • Conduct routine inspections of the building, common areas and facilities to ensure they are safe, clean and well maintained.
  • Coordinate preventive and corrective maintenance works.
  • Monitor the performance of M&E systems and follow up on maintenance issues.

2. Contractor Management

  • Coordinate and supervise service contractors, including ACMV, electrical, fire protection, lift, plumbing, cleaning, pest control and landscaping.
  • Ensure works are completed safely, on time and in accordance with required standards.
  • Verify completed works and monitor contractors service performance.

3. Facilities & Customer Support

  • Attend to maintenance requests and feedback from internal users and tenants.
  • Coordinate rectification works and ensure timely resolution.
  • Maintain good relationships with internal stakeholders and service providers.

4. Compliance & Safety

  • Perform the duties of the appointed Fire Safety Manager (FSM) or be willing to undertake the appointment.
  • Ensure compliance with statutory requirements and coordinate regulatory inspections.
  • Support Workplace Safety & Health (WSH) initiatives and Permit-to-Work activities.

5. Administration

  • Maintain maintenance records, service reports and asset registers.
  • Prepare purchase requests, work orders and monthly facilities reports.
  • Monitor maintenance expenditure and contractor attendance.

6. Projects

  • Coordinate office renovations, upgrading and improvement projects.
  • Liaise with consultants, contractors and end users to ensure successful project delivery.
  • Monitor project progress, quality and timelines.

7. Emergency Response / Other Duties

  • Respond to building emergencies and coordinate after-hours support where required.
  • Participate in emergency preparedness and business continuity activities.
  • Perform any other duties as assigned by Management.

Requirements

  • Fire Safety Manager (FSM) certification required
  • Diploma or Degree in Building Services, Facilities Management, Mechanical/Electrical Engineering or related discipline.
  • Minimum 2–5 years relevant experience in facilities, building or maintenance management.
  • Knowledge of M&E systems, building maintenance and statutory compliance.
  • Good knowledge of Workplace Safety & Health (WSH) practices.
  • Strong coordination, communication and problem-solving skills.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ications.
  • Able to respond to after-office-hour emergencies when required.
